My husband & I moved to the Algarve in October 2016. Our home is situated within 5 acres of land. We run a registered dog shelter that also has charitable status.
We love the workaway scheme which enables us to meet some truly amazing people and to learn about different cultures and experiences. We think we offer a great place to stay in beautiful surroundings where hopefully you'll find value in the work you do whilst enjoying time out! The accommodation is private - a charming detached annexe with two very comfortable single beds away from the house with private bathroom.

We live in the countryside in a mountainous area of the Algarve. From our experience not many tourists visit the area so you would be able to experience an authentic Portuguese lifestyle within the local community.

We are looking for people who can help with caring for our dogs and with our land. Example of work includes:
- Cleaning dog areas, grooming, walking and cuddling dogs 💕🐾
- Clearing weeds, undergrowth and trimming back trees
- General maintenance such painting and fixing fencing
- helping us sort and tidy the land and communal areas
- helping out at fundraising events
- helping out at our charity shop
- contributing ideas of how to improve things

In your time off you would be welcome to spend time enjoying the land and beautiful views. You are welcome to use the pool during your stay and come out with us when we are out and about.
You can also visit the local villages and towns embracing the local culture and community. The town of Sao Bras De Alportel is a beautiful mix of old and new and has most the facilities you could want and we go in about 3/4 times a week (10 mins by car). In Estoi you can enjoy the traditional culture of drinking coffee with the locals in the cafes on the numerous quaint squares. Azinheiro itself has a café/bar whilst Peral has a bar/cafe/restaurant both about 1km from us. For everything else is about a 30 minute drive away and we generally go to Faro once every couple of weeks. The beautiful seaside town of Fuesta is a 20 minute drive away with its sandy beach and clear blue sea and amazing fish BBQ's and vegan restaurant.
